## Configuration — Brindlekit Component Library

Brindlekit follows strict semver; apps pin a major via `BRINDLEKIT_CHANNEL` (e.g., `v7-stable`). Minor and patch releases arrive automatically through the Farrowgate registry, so never pin exact versions in application code. The registry resolves prerelease channels only for internal builds. Because Farrowgate is a private registry, every consuming project must authenticate at install time. Add the registry token to your local env file immediately below this paragraph.

secret setting of tajof-bahif: COURIER_KEY3=65d

Subject: Memtrace cut-over complete

Team,

Cut-over to Memtrace v2 for GPU memory profiling finished last night. Old v1 agents are disabled; any tickets referencing v1 dashboards should be closed as resolved-by-migration. Sampling overhead is now under 2% and allocation traces include kernel names. Known gap: profiles older than 30 days were not migrated. Point customers at the v2 docs for setup questions. For reference when troubleshooting, the agent now runs with the following configuration.

settings of bagaf-bawip:
[aldax]
port = 5000
region = south-4
host = aldax.brasklabs.corp
team = brivan
timeout_ms = 2000
retries = 2

**14:22 — Timeline entry.** The BranchSweep bot at Quillhaven began deleting branches it flagged as stale, but its age check compared against the wrong timestamp field, so several active feature branches were removed. Marta from the Platform team paused the bot at 14:31 and began restoring branches from the reflog mirror. If you're new: all restored branches were verified against the build that triggered the sweep, noted below.

session token of kahag-bawip = htk6_729d08

During last night's on-call handover we noticed the Alertweave deduplicator in the Brindlewood cluster is suppressing alerts it should pass through. Comparing node pools shows the suppression window and fingerprint hash settings diverged after the partial rollout on Tuesday; two nodes still run the old values while four picked up the new ones. Please reconcile before the weekend change freeze. For reference, the intended canonical configuration, as approved by the Pelton review, is as follows.

settings of tawep-kafof:
[istael]
host = istael.zemvarcorp.corp
user = istael_svc
database = istael_prod